本篇內(nèi)容主要講解“CSS中的邊框和輪廓屬性的用法”,感興趣的朋友不妨來看看。本文介紹的方法操作簡單快捷,實(shí)用性強(qiáng)。下面就讓小編來帶大家學(xué)習(xí)“CSS中的邊框和輪廓屬性的用法”吧!
成都創(chuàng)新互聯(lián)公司長期為近1000家客戶提供的網(wǎng)站建設(shè)服務(wù),團(tuán)隊(duì)從業(yè)經(jīng)驗(yàn)10年,關(guān)注不同地域、不同群體,并針對不同對象提供差異化的產(chǎn)品和服務(wù);打造開放共贏平臺,與合作伙伴共同營造健康的互聯(lián)網(wǎng)生態(tài)環(huán)境。為金寨企業(yè)提供專業(yè)的成都網(wǎng)站制作、成都網(wǎng)站設(shè)計(jì)、外貿(mào)營銷網(wǎng)站建設(shè),金寨網(wǎng)站改版等技術(shù)服務(wù)。擁有10多年豐富建站經(jīng)驗(yàn)和眾多成功案例,為您定制開發(fā)。
CSS 邊框
CSS 邊框 (border) 可以是圍繞元素內(nèi)容和內(nèi)邊距的一條或多條線,對于這些線條,您可以自定義它們的樣式、寬度以及顏色。使用CSS邊框?qū)傩?,我們可以?chuàng)建出比HTML中更加優(yōu)秀的效果
邊框?qū)挾龋?/p>
您可以通過 border-width 屬性為邊框指定寬度。
為邊框指定寬度有兩種方法:可以指定長度值,比如 2px 或 0.1em;或者使用 3 個(gè)關(guān)鍵字之一,它們分別是 thin(細(xì)的) 、medium(默認(rèn)值) 和 thick(厚的)。
注意:CSS 沒有定義 3 個(gè)關(guān)鍵字的具體寬度,所以一個(gè)用戶代理可能把 thin 、medium 和 thick 分別設(shè)置為等于 5px、3px 和 2px,而另一個(gè)用戶代理則分別設(shè)置為 3px、2px 和 1px。
邊框顏色:
border-color屬性用于設(shè)置邊框的顏色,它一次可以接受最多 4 個(gè)顏色值??梢栽O(shè)置的顏色:
name - 指定顏色的名稱,如 "red"
RGB - 指定 RGB 值, 如 "rgb(255,0,0)"
Hex - 指定16進(jìn)制值, 如 "#ff0000"
您還可以設(shè)置邊框的顏色為"transparent"。
http:/ /www.iis7.com/a/lm/gjcpmcx/
注意: border-color單獨(dú)使用是不起作用的,必須得先使用border-style來設(shè)置邊框樣式。
border-right:分割線
border:用于把針對四個(gè)邊的屬性設(shè)置在一個(gè)聲明。
border-width:用于為元素的所有邊框設(shè)置寬度,或者單獨(dú)地為各邊邊框設(shè)置寬度。
border-color:設(shè)置元素的所有邊框中可見部分的顏色,或?yàn)?4 個(gè)邊分別設(shè)置顏色。
border-bottom:用于把下邊框的所有屬性設(shè)置到一個(gè)聲明中。
border-bottom-color:設(shè)置元素的下邊框的顏色。
border-bottom-style:設(shè)置元素的下邊框的樣式。
border-bottom-width:設(shè)置元素的下邊框的寬度。
border-left:用于把左邊框的所有屬性設(shè)置到一個(gè)聲明中。
border-left-color:設(shè)置元素的左邊框的顏色。
border-left-style:設(shè)置元素的左邊框的樣式。
border-left-width:設(shè)置元素的左邊框的寬度。
border-right:用于把右邊框的所有屬性設(shè)置到一個(gè)聲明中。
border-right-color:設(shè)置元素的右邊框的顏色。
border-right-style:設(shè)置元素的右邊框的樣式。
border-right-width:設(shè)置元素的右邊框的寬度。
border-top:用于把上邊框的所有屬性設(shè)置到一個(gè)聲明中。
border-top-color:設(shè)置元素的上邊框的顏色。
border-top-style:設(shè)置元素的上邊框的樣式。
border-top-width:設(shè)置元素的上邊框的寬度。
CSS邊框樣式:
border-style:用于設(shè)置元素所有邊框的樣式,或者單獨(dú)地為各邊設(shè)置邊框樣式,如下所示:
none : 默認(rèn)無邊框
dotted : 定義一個(gè)點(diǎn)線邊框
dashed : 定義一個(gè)虛線邊框
solid : 定義實(shí)線邊框
double : 定義兩個(gè)邊框。 兩個(gè)邊框的寬度和 border-width 的值相同
groove : 定義3D溝槽邊框。效果取決于邊框的顏色值
ridge : 定義3D脊邊框。效果取決于邊框的顏色值
inset : 定義一個(gè)3D的嵌入邊框。效果取決于邊框的顏色值
outset : 定義一個(gè)3D突出邊框。 效果取決于邊框的顏色值
為邊框指定寬度有兩種方法:可以指定長度值,比如 2px 或 0.1em(單位為 px, pt, cm, em 等),或者使用 3 個(gè)關(guān)鍵字之一,它們分別是 thick(厚的) 、(中等)medium(默認(rèn)值) 和 thin(薄的)。
。。。。。。
CSS 輪廓(outline)
輪廓(outline)是繪制于元素周圍的一條線,位于邊框邊緣的外圍,可起到突出元素的作用。
輪廓(outline)屬性指定了樣式,顏色和外邊框的寬度。
輪廓(outline)屬性的位置讓它不像邊框那樣參與到文檔流中,因此輪廓出現(xiàn)或消失時(shí)不會影響文檔流,即不會導(dǎo)致文檔的重新顯示。
outline:在一個(gè)聲明中設(shè)置所有的輪廓屬性
outline-color:設(shè)置輪廓的顏色
outline-style:設(shè)置輪廓的樣式
outline-width:設(shè)置輪廓的寬度
outline和boder的取值一樣。
到此,相信大家對“CSS中的邊框和輪廓屬性的用法”有了更深的了解,不妨來實(shí)際操作一番吧!這里是創(chuàng)新互聯(lián)網(wǎng)站,更多相關(guān)內(nèi)容可以進(jìn)入相關(guān)頻道進(jìn)行查詢,關(guān)注我們,繼續(xù)學(xué)習(xí)!